Unpacking Travelers Auto Insurance: What Makes Them Tick?
Travelers has been a mainstay in the insurance landscape for over 160 years. That longevity alone speaks volumes. They aren’t a flash-in-the-pan startup; they’re a well-established player with deep roots and a proven ability to weather economic storms. This translates to greater peace of mind for policyholders. Here’s a closer look at key aspects:
Financial Strength: Travelers consistently earns high ratings from independent rating agencies like A.M. Best and Standard & Poor’s, indicating their strong financial capacity to pay out claims. This is paramount; you want to be certain your insurer can deliver when you need them most.
Coverage Options: Travelers provides a wide array of coverage choices, including the standard options (liability, collision, comprehensive, uninsured/underinsured motorist) and several valuable add-ons that cater to specific needs.
Discounts: Travelers offers a plethora of discounts, potentially making their premiums more competitive. These include discounts for safe drivers, multi-policy bundling, good students, homeowners, and even discounts for owning certain safety features in your vehicle.
Customer Service: While customer service experiences can vary, Travelers generally receives reasonable satisfaction ratings. They offer multiple channels for customer support, including phone, online chat, and a mobile app.
Claims Handling: A crucial aspect of any insurance provider is their claims handling process. Travelers aims for a streamlined and efficient claims experience, offering 24/7 claim reporting and online claim tracking.

Diving Deeper: Travelers’ Unique Offerings
Beyond the standard fare, Travelers offers some noteworthy features:
- Responsible Driver Plan: This program rewards safe driving habits with lower premiums.
- IntelliDrive: A usage-based insurance program that monitors driving behavior and offers discounts for safe driving.
- New Car Replacement: This coverage option replaces a totaled new car with a brand-new one, rather than just the depreciated value.
- Premier New Car Replacement: The coverage adds an additional 20% to the vehicle’s replacement value.
These features can be particularly appealing to certain drivers and are worth considering when evaluating your auto insurance needs.

1. What types of auto insurance coverage does Travelers offer?
Travelers offers a full range of auto insurance coverages, including liability, collision, comprehensive, uninsured/underinsured motorist, medical payments, personal injury protection (PIP), and various optional coverages like rental car reimbursement and roadside assistance.

3. What discounts does Travelers offer on auto insurance?
Travelers offers numerous discounts, including those for safe drivers, multi-policy bundling (home and auto), good students, homeowners, hybrid/electric vehicles, and vehicle safety features (like anti-lock brakes and airbags).
